Original costume designs for skimpy outfits worn by the likes of Christine Keeler at the nightclub where she worked at the time of the Profumo scandal have sold for over £10,000.
The drawings show the sexy costumes the showgirls wore to please the mainly male clientele of Murray's Cabaret Club in London's Soho in the 1950s and '60s.
